A feature for shifted motif count labels

A shifted count label may be helpful for visualizing the TR sequence and the flanking sequences.

Users can add flanking regions as input motifs, and the count label can be shifted by 1 and ended 1 before the end to only represent the number of motif counts.

The flanking motifs may have a special color.
